One other thing I meant to mention about the Heisenberg is the nature of each gain stage.. they're all very simple and straight forward. The amplifiers used are a BS170 FET, a 2N5088 NPN transistor, and NE5532P for the op amp. All high quality, original manufacturer parts, but all common.. no mojo parts, nothing NOS, nothing you can't get at Digikey or Mouser. I think it's important that the gain stages themselves aren't what's special about the H, it's all about the molecular junctions.
